Getting High School Students to Help You
Out
Never underestimate the power of driven teenagers – and
the promise of higher grades. Try coordinating with the
schools in town for organizing fund raising events where
their students are the stars of the show. No school, once
they’ve heard the plight of orphans or evacuees you’re
intending to help, would surely refuse to aid your cause. And
to guarantee the cooperation of the youngsters, make sure
that you offer the chance of better grades and maybe two
days’ worth of vacation as an incentive. An all-expenses-
paid-trip to some exotic or exciting location wouldn’t hurt
either! Beach Sports Events The rental costs are
